- Pd-Catalysed direct C(sp2)-H fluorination of aromatic ketones: Concise access to anacetrapib
-
The Pd-cataylsed direct ortho-C(sp2)-H fluorination of aromatic ketones has been developed for the first time. The reaction features good regioselectivity and simple operations, constituting an alternative shortcut to access fluorinated ketones. A concise synthesis of anacetrapib has also been achieved by using late-stage C-H fluorination as a key step.

- FLUORINE CONTAINING BIOACTIVE HETEROCYCLES PART III : SYNTHESIS OF SOME NEW FLUORINE CONTAINING PHENYLGLYOXALS AND 1,2,4-TRIAZINE DERIVATIVES
-
Some medicinally important new fluorine containing phenylglyoxals have been synthesized by selenium dioxide oxidation of appropriate fluorinated acetophenones and characterized by spectrum studies.The phenylglyoxals were treated with thiosemicarbazide to give corresponding thiosemicarbazones (III) which were cyclized, in situ, to yield 5-(fluorophenyl)-1,2,4-triazine-3(2H)-thiones.The 5-(4-fluorophenyl)-1,2,4-triazine-3-(2H)-thione (IV) undergoes nucleophilic displacement when refluxed with hydrazine hydrate to give corresponding 3-hydrazino-5-(4-fluorophenyl)-1,2,4-tria zine.The hydrazino derivative reacts with fluorinated 1,3-diketones, in glacial acetic acid yielding 5-(4-fluorophenyl)-3--1,2,4-triazines (VII).All synthesized compounds have been characterized on the basis of elemental analyses, ir, pmr and 19F nmr studies.
